一尘不染

在HQL中使用CASE语句选择

hibernate

有什么办法可以在HQL中执行以下操作:

SELECT 
    case when flag = true then SUM(col1) else SUM(col2)
FROM 
    myTable

阅读 556

收藏
2020-06-20

共1个答案

一尘不染

我想你可以(3.64.3[联编辑] …对于那些子句:

“简单”情况case ... when ... then ... else ... end和“搜索”情况,case when ... then ... else ... end

2020-06-20